Night fell, and everyone sat in the hotel lobby.

The owner sat behind the counter, glancing at Zhou Zhenguo and his companions from time to time, his expression conflicted.

Old John had gone missing...

The owner didn't know if it had anything to do with these out-of-town detectives.

He felt quite apprehensive inside.

But with Jack the Ripper having slaughtered the entire manor and the small town sliding toward the brink of collapse, the presence of these detectives provided at least some measure of security for his hotel.

Earlier that afternoon, a nearby shop had been robbed.

Damn gang members!

"Gentlemen, aren't you going to get some rest?"

The owner brought over a few glasses of wine, placed them on the table, and asked.

"No," Zhou Zhenguo said. "It's not peaceful lately, so we'll be staying here tonight. You can go get some rest; consider it us helping you watch the shop."

"How could I impose like that..."

The owner smiled and headed toward the kitchen.

About half an hour later, he returned with some dishes: "This is on the house."

Tang Luo and the others didn't stand on ceremony and began to eat.

Whether they would encounter Jack the Ripper tonight was an unknown.

Filling their stomachs was still quite necessary.

"Hiss, why does it feel like it's getting colder?"

After finishing the meal provided by the owner and sitting idly for another hour, Li Liang couldn't help but stand up and stomp his feet vigorously.

"Are you feeling weak?"

Chu Chongtian asked.

"Don't even mention it. I've been feeling weak ever since the first night," Li Liang said—a true slacker dares to face a bleak life with a kidney-deficient body—"but not this weak."

"It is indeed getting a bit cold."

Zhou Zhenguo said, his expression suddenly turning grave. "Could it be the Ripper?"

He still remembered the bone-chilling, numbing, and stiffening aura of coldness very clearly.

The group immediately reached out and grabbed the pistols hidden inside their clothes.

"Gentlemen, why don't I lock up now? The weather is so cold," the owner said, also noticing the inexplicable drop in temperature. "It shouldn't be dangerous if I lock the door tight, and you won't need to keep watch."

As he spoke, he walked toward the hotel door, which was left slightly ajar, intending to lock it.

Before locking it, he instinctively pushed the door open to peer outside.

The owner let out a sudden exclamation.

"Swish!"

Zhou Zhenguo and Chu Chongtian drew their guns simultaneously!

Li Liang, on the other hand, scrambled backward before drawing the revolver from inside his jacket just to make a show of it.

"It's snowing."

The owner didn't realize that his actions had caused the three men to overreact.

He said this, walked out the door, looked up at the sky, and reached out his hand.

A few snowflakes fell into his palm.

Without anyone noticing, a heavy snowfall had begun outside.

The ground was already covered in a thin layer of snow.

But it was not white snow, but gray snow.

It appeared extremely inconspicuous in the dark of night.

"Why is it snowing?"

Zhou Zhenguo was somewhat puzzled.

The season here was winter, but the weather was not cold enough to reach the point of snowing.

Moreover, in the afternoon—no, it should be said that just an hour ago, everything was fine.

A sudden drop in temperature to the point of snowing?

It was clearly abnormal!

He stood up, walked to the doorway, and peered out; gray, goose-feather-sized snowflakes were indeed drifting down outside.

It gave one a very uncomfortable, filthy feeling.

He reached out to catch them, and the icy snowflakes landed in his palm, melting quickly.

"Boss, don't look anymore, this snow isn't clean," Zhou Zhenguo said, preparing to step back inside.

The boss turned his head slightly, revealing a smile toward Zhou Zhenguo as he said, "Alright, I will just—"

The light from inside the room cast upon half of the boss's face, revealing a sense of eeriness.

Zhou Zhenguo's eyes widened abruptly.

He saw the boss's strange smile, and he also saw a dagger that had appeared in the boss's hand out of nowhere!

At this moment, Zhou Zhenguo's focus was unprecedentedly sharp.

"Binding!"

Almost instinctively, he roared and reached out toward the boss.

The sound of clashing chains rang out.

Illusionary black chains emerged from the ground, circled the boss once, and then "burrowed" back into the ground.

The boss's turning motion was forcibly halted in mid-air.

His entire body remained in a bizarre posture, with his lower body facing outward and his upper body facing Zhou Zhenguo, twisted nearly 180 degrees.

His right hand was pressed tightly against his side.

His left hand was raised, pinned against his chest.

The dagger held within it was pressed against the edge of his own throat.

That was the assassination strike that had been interrupted by the chains.

After binding the boss—no, it should be said, Jack the RipperZhou Zhenguo did not hesitate or delay.

He clenched his right fist, and a white light flared upon it, appearing somewhat blinding.

It was as if he were clutching a glowing lightbulb.

Powerful Strike!

Zhou Zhenguo unleashed his only offensive skill.

With power gathered in his right fist, the glowing white fist slammed into the forehead of the boss possessed by Jack the Ripper.

The sounds of a fracturing skull and a snapping neck bone rang out simultaneously.

The immense force made Jack the Ripper nearly fly backward.

However, the Binding Chain was not so easily broken.

With a series of clattering sounds, the head of the boss possessed by Jack the Ripper "disappeared" from Zhou Zhenguo's line of sight.

The back of his head was pressed completely against his back, connected only by a sliver of skin and flesh.

After throwing the punch, Zhou Zhenguo abruptly took two steps back, pressing his hand against the door to keep himself from collapsing.

His other hand was raised with difficulty; he was actually preparing to deliver a follow-up strike—no, a follow-up shot.

"No need, he has already fled."

Tang Luo's voice sounded from beside him, pressing down the gun Zhou Zhenguo had raised.

Zhou Zhenguo retreated, leaning fully against the door, gasping for breath.

He truly only had the strength for one strike.

Under the binding of the chains, the innkeeper remained "standing."

The dagger he had been holding had already vanished.

His entire body no longer held any signs of life.

A needle-like headache struck, and for the first time, Zhou Zhenguo felt that he could no longer maintain the Binding Chain, so he voluntarily deactivated it.

The corpse slammed onto the ground, a bizarre smile still plastered on its face.

Fortunately, it was nighttime, and a heavy snow was falling.

The terror brought by Jack the Ripper had turned the night streets into a graveyard.

Not a single passerby had witnessed this scene.

"This won't do."

Zhou Zhenguo said, "If Jack the Ripper keeps possessing people, we'll be exhausted to death."

There was now a clear way to determine if Jack the Ripper was possessing someone.

That was the rusted dagger.

When Zhou Zhenguo had seen it, the boss was holding the dagger in his hand.

But the moment before the fist struck, the dagger vanished.

This signified that Jack the Ripper had already departed from that body.

To be honest, this was not good news.

Because it meant that Jack the Ripper's possession.

Seemed to require no preparation, nor did the possessed need to come into contact with any special objects.

It could be said to have no limitations, and even leaving took only a split second.

As long as he kept possessing others.

Even if he couldn't inflict effective damage on Tang Luo and the others, he could still plunge them into a serious crisis.

The crisis did not just come from the assassination attempts by Jack the Ripper.

It also came from the trouble caused by Tang Luo and the others killing the possessed in self-defense.

At a life-or-death moment, no one would think about holding back.

If this happened a few more times, Tang Luo and his group would certainly be targeted by Scotland Yard.

Fortunately, Jack the Ripper's possession had, so far, only occurred at night.

Moreover, it seemed he could only possess one person at a time?

We would have to see if a second one appeared tonight to determine the upper limit of his abilities.

"At the very least, we have a way to judge: whoever is holding the dagger is Jack the Ripper."

After hearing Zhou Zhenguo's description, Chu Chongtian said.

After disposing of the boss's body, the group returned to the hotel lobby.

They lit the fireplace, slightly dispelling the surrounding chill.

"We'll see if anyone attacks us tonight. If not, then we can conclude that the Ripper can only possess someone once per night, and only one person at a time?"

Zhou Zhenguo said.

"Wait, that's not right."

Chu Chongtian remembered something, "Hodge from the first night! And Old John, that should be two people."

"Are you sure that Hodge was possessed by the Ripper?" Zhou Zhenguo asked.

"It should be correct. Master, what do you think?" Chu Chongtian looked at Tang Luo.

To be honest, he had never truly been "face-to-face" with Hodge from start to finish.

At first, a sentence was exchanged, and later, Hodge had launched a sneak attack from behind.

By the time Chu Chongtian turned around, Hodge was already a headless corpse.

"It was most likely Jack the Ripper. An ordinary person cannot dodge the walking stick thrown by this monk." Tang Luo said.

"So, the conclusion we can draw now is that Jack the Ripper possesses a possession ability. The 'possessed' after being taken over by him have agility far exceeding that of an average person, and at the same time, they possess a bizarre aura that can suppress others, making them unable to move."

Chu Chongtian summarized, "He can only possess others at night, and cannot possess two people simultaneously—this point is in doubt, but he can change his target at least once in the same night. Hodge, Old John, and the later disappearance of Xiao Zhou confirm this."

"The conditions for possession are unknown, the restrictions should be very small, and the identifying feature is a dagger that can disappear."

"His true form is unknown, there are no clues at all, and our final trump card and reliance is Master Xuanzang."

"I hope my analysis isn't wrong this time."

Li Liang asked: "Regarding his true form, do we really have no clues at all, and can only wait passively? I remember Scotland Yard gave us a list."

"It's useless." Chu Chongtian said, "Jack the Ripper can possess people to kill; all those clues are meaningless."

They weren't super detectives; how could they have the ability to catch a killer who could possess others?

"Wait, that dagger, it's a clue." Zhou Zhenguo remembered the dagger that had nearly cost him his life.

Because they were at the doorway and the light had shone onto the dagger, Zhou Zhenguo could see the mottled rust on it.

The appearance of the dagger was also etched into Zhou Zhenguo's mind.

Perhaps he could find the real Jack through that dagger.

Bang! Bang! Bang!

A series of thumping sounds came from the door.

"Boss, open up! We need a room!"

A man's shouting from outside the door interrupted everyone's conversation.
